Diffuse-type giant cell tumor (D-TGCT) is relatively rare. We report a case of multicentric D-TGCT located in the finger and wrist. A 79-year-old man presented with a more than two-year history of tumors. Marginal resection was performed. Histological study of the specimens disclosed D-TGCT. Recurrence occurred two years and five months postoperatively and was again excised. Clinical presentation, radiological features and histopathological findings are discussed with reference to the literature.
